You may have heard, there’s a new market in the region: the Juniata Farmers Market!

Located at North 4th Avenue & North 6th Street in Altoona, PA the market kicked off it’s first season on June 7th and will be going strong every Thursday from 3:00-6:00 PM until the end of November!

Below are descriptions of some of the vendors, stop by the market and see what they are offering this week!

Bee Kind Winery is a family owned business nestled comfortably along side the Susquehanna River in the heart of the Pennsylvania Wilds (Clearfield County). They are focused on creating great tasting balanced wines that are affordable yet unique and offer an array of wines that range from dry reds and whites to fruity dessert wines.

Berglorbeer Farma is a home-based agricultural and sustainable living business atop 3 acres in the mountains of Windber, PA.  Run by David and Kristin Sewak, they grow heirloom vegetables, herbs, eggs, mushrooms, and native landscape plants using organic methods.

Clover Creek Cheese Cellar is run by the Rice family and based on the 126 acre Ojala Farm in beautiful Morrison’s Cove, Blair County.  Their dairy operation is grass based, which means that the cows are outside in the fresh air, eating grass and other fresh plants all summer; in the winter they eat hay and some grain. Clover Creek Cheese Cellar offers a selection of raw milk cheeses as well as grass fed beef, eggs, and raw milk.

D n’ D Farms is owned and operated by Derrick and Dessie Carpenter of Blair County, PA. Their mission is to provide a healthy, natural, humanly raised product as an alternative for the local customer base. Their product lineup includes beef, pork, chicken, lamb, goat, veal, eggs, turkey, vegetables, and soap & lotion products.

Michael Friday Farms is owned by its namesake and is located in lovely Tyrone, PA.  They offer a variety of locally grown produce, ranging from asparagus to zucchini.  Alongside produce offerings they also offer hanging baskets, potted plants, gourds, corn stalks, and eggs!

Sun & Moon Creations is owned by Tammy Wolfe of Blair County, PA. In an effort to offer the highest quality products that are safe, gentle, nourishing, and beneficial to the skin, she makes soap the old-fashioned way, using all natural products, including organic oils, butters, essential oils and lye. Tammy offers soap, lip balm, bath salts, hand and foot butter, bug spray, and soy candles.
